Wave Life Sciences USA, Inc.: Wave Life Sciences Announces Positive Results from Phase 1b/2a SELECT-HD Trial with First Clinical Demonstration of Allele-Selective Mutant Huntingtin Lowering in Huntington's Disease

Statistically significant, potent, and durable allele-selective silencing: 46% mean reduction in CSF mutant huntingtin (mHTT) protein compared to placebo, preservation of wild-type huntingtin (wtHTT) protein, and generally safe and well-tolerated profile achieved in 30 mg multidose cohort

Statistically significant correlation between mHTT lowering and slowing of caudate atrophy - an imaging biomarker predictive of clinical outcomes

Wave to engage regulators on a clinical development path for WVE-003 that would support a potential accelerated approval, and will submit its opt-in package to program partner Takeda

Data provide further validation for Wave's RNA medicines platform, including PN chemistry, and pipeline; Wave remains on track to deliver 6-month dystrophin data for WVE-N531 in DMD in 3Q 2024 and RNA editing proof-of-mechanism data for WVE-006 in AATD in 2024, as well as to initiate a clinical trial for its INHBE GalNAc siRNA (WVE-007) for obesity in 1Q 2025

Wave to host investor conference call and webcast at 8:30 a.m. ET today

CAMBRIDGE, Mass., June 25, 2024 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- Wave Life Sciences Ltd. (Nasdaq: WVE), a clinical-stage biotechnology company focused on unlocking the broad potential of RNA medicines to transform human health, today announced positive results from its Phase 1b/2a SELECT-HD clinical trial of WVE-003, which is being developed as a potential disease modifying therapeutic for Huntington's disease (HD). WVE-003 is a first-in-class, allele-selective antisense oligonucleotide (ASO) designed to lower mutant huntingtin (mHTT) protein and preserve healthy, wild-type huntingtin (wtHTT) protein.

In the multidose portion of the SELECT-HD study (n=23), participants received either every-eight-week (Q8W) intrathecal doses of 30 mg WVE-003 (n=16) or placebo (n=7), with 12 weeks of follow up (total study period of 28 weeks). Key results are as follows:

  • WVE-003 was generally safe and well-tolerated, with no Serious Adverse Events (SAEs) reported; ventricular volume was in line with natural history.
  • Significant mHTT protein lowering was observed throughout the 28-week assessment period.
    • At 24 weeks (8 weeks after last dose), mean mHTT lowering in c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) was 46% versus placebo (p=0.0007).
    • At 28 weeks (12 weeks after last dose), mean mHTT lowering in CSF was 44% versus placebo (p=0.0002), which supports quarterly or less frequent dosing.
  • wtHTT protein was preserved throughout the 28-week assessment period, validating allele-selective silencing. Additionally, statistically significant increases were observed in wtHTT protein versus placebo.
    • wtHTT protein supports the health and function of neurons and is crucial for CSF flow in the ventricles. mHTT also has a detrimental effect on wtHTT at the protein level, which further decreases wtHTT's function. Only selective lowering of mHTT has potential to relieve its negative impact on wtHTT protein function.
  • Most WVE-003-treated participants had neurofilament light protein (NfL) levels that were in the range of placebo or had NfL levels that increased and returned to the range of placebo.
  • At 24 weeks (the last MRI assessment), mHTT reduction was correlated with slowing of caudate atrophy (R=-0.50; p=0.047). Caudate atrophy is an imaging biomarker that is predictive of clinical outcomes, including clinically meaningful worsening of Total Motor Score (TMS).
  • While not powered for clinical outcomes, a slowing of decline was observed for TMS for WVE-003 versus placebo (4.25 mean difference at 24 weeks, p=not significant).

HD is a debilitating and ultimately fatal autosomal dominant neurological disorder. The HD population is significant - in the United States alone, approximately 30,000 people have clinical symptoms of HD and more than 200,000 are at risk of inheriting HD. WVE-003 is expected to address approximately 40% of individuals with HD, and up to 80% of HD may be addressed in the future with other SNP-targeted candidates.

About SELECT-HD
The SELECT-HD trial (NCT05032196) was a global, multicenter, rand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led Phase 1b/2a clinical trial to assess the safety and tolerability of single- and multiple-ascending intrathecal doses of WVE-003 in people with a confirmed diagnosis of HD who are in the early stages of the disease and carry SNP3 in association with their cytosine-adenine-guanine (CAG) expansion. Additional objectives include assessing pharmacokinetics and exploratory pharmacodynamic and clinical endpoints.

About WVE-003
WVE-003 is a first-in-class, allele-selective antisense oligonucleotide that selectively lowers mutant huntingtin (mHTT) protein by targeting a single nucleotide polymorphism (SNP3) located on the mHTT messenger RNA that is not present on the wild-type huntingtin (wtHTT) mRNA. Wave's approach to Huntington's disease (HD) is guided by the recognition that, in addition to a gain of function of the mHTT protein, people with HD have lost one copy of the healthy wtHTT allele, leaving them with a smaller protective reservoir of wtHTT protein than unaffected individuals. wtHTT protein is critical for neuronal function, and suppression may have detrimental long-term consequences. About Huntington's Disease
Huntington's disease (HD) is a debilitating and ultimately fatal autosomal dominant neurological disorder, which is passed down from generation to generation within affected families. The symptoms of HD have been compared to having Alzheimer's disease, Amyotrophic lateral sclerosis, and Parkinson's disease all at once. HD is caused by an expanded cytosine-adenine-guanine (CAG) triplet repeat in the huntingtin (HTT) gene that results in production of mutant HTT (mHTT) protein. Accumulation of mHTT causes progressive loss of neurons in the brain, affecting thinking ability, emotions, and movement. Clinical symptom onset typically occurs during adulthood, between the ages of 30 and 50. It is characterized by cognitive decline, psychiatric illness, and chorea, and patients ultimately succumb to pneumonia, heart failure or other complications. There are no disease modifying treatments for HD.
